Trump's Term Sparks Debate Over Black History Education

Story summary
  • U.S. President Donald Trump faces criticism that his second term includes actions perceived as attacks on Black history.
  • States have enacted laws limiting discussions on Black history.
  • Wisconsin lawmakers advocate for more Black history lessons in schools.
  • Civil rights groups and educators launch initiatives, including the graphic novel First Freedom: The Story of Opal Lee and Juneteenth, to teach Black history comprehensively.
